The G78-15 trailer tire replaces with the 205/75-15 metric tire. This size fits rims up to 6-1/2 inches wide. Ensure it meets load range C specifications. Always consult a professional for guidance on tire replacements to ensure safety and compatibility.
If you seek vintage alternatives, options such as the 7.00-15 tire could also serve as potential replacements. This size reflects an older measurement style, closely aligning with the specifications of the G78-15 tire. Always consult with a tire professional to confirm compatibility.

What Are the Equivalent Tire Sizes for a Tire G78-15?
The equivalent tire sizes for a Tire G78-15 include 205/75R15, 215/70R15, and 225/65R15.
-
Common Equivalent Sizes:
– 205/75R15
– 215/70R15
– 225/65R15 -
Less Common Sizes:
– 195/80R15
– 235/60R15 -
Vintage Tire Sizes:
– 7.00-15
– 7.50-15
Each tire size offers variations in width, aspect ratio, and overall diameter. These differences can affect handling, comfort, and fuel efficiency. It is important to choose a size that maintains the vehicle’s performance and safety standards.

Which Modern Tire Sizes Are Compatible With a Tire G78-15?
Modern tire sizes compatible with a Tire G78-15 include several options. The most common replacements are P205/75R15, P215/70R15, and LT205/75R15.
- P205/75R15
- P215/70R15
- LT205/75R15
Understanding modern tire sizes closely associated with a Tire G78-15 is essential for choosing the right replacement.
-
P205/75R15:
P205/75R15 is a common modern tire size compatible with a Tire G78-15. This tire has a width of 205 millimeters and a sidewall height that is 75% of its width. The “R” indicates a radial construction type, while “15” specifies the rim diameter in inches. This size provides similar load-bearing capacity and overall diameter compared to G78-15, making it a suitable option for many vehicles. -
P215/70R15:
P215/70R15 is another viable alternative. This tire is slightly wider at 215 millimeters, with a sidewall height that is 70% of its width. The combination results in a slightly lower profile than P205/75R15. This tire also fits on a 15-inch rim and offers good traction and stability, which may appeal to drivers looking for enhanced performance. -
LT205/75R15:
LT205/75R15 refers to a light truck tire dimension. The “LT” designation indicates that it is built for light truck applications, which can typically support heavier loads. This size maintains a similar width and ratio to G78-15, providing an excellent alternative for vehicles that require more robust tires. Additionally, these tires may have stiffer sidewalls for improved durability on rugged terrains.
By understanding these compatible tire sizes, drivers can make informed decisions when replacing their G78-15 tires, ensuring both safety and performance in their vehicles.
